KRANICHSTEIN
State : Hessen
Urban District (Kreisfreie Stadt) : Darmstadt
Borough of Darmstadt
Official blazon
(de) In Gold ein roter Volutengiebel, belegt mit einem goldenen Kranich, der im erhobenen linken Ständer einen blauen Stein hält
Origin/meaning
Kranichstein is a borough of Darmstadt, developed in the 1960s.
In 1989 the local association to promote the borough (Förderverein) adopted the arms with a canting crane (Kranich) holding a stone (Stein). The crane was placed in front of the gable of the local renaissance hunting estate/castle.
